We used to create loads of bin packs, rpm, deb etc. But given the effort
to test all these things and looking at the number of downloads, we do
not seem to get much ROI for the effort we put to pack and test these.
So I would like to propose that we ship
    - source tar and zip
    - pecl tar
    - Windows bin.

Thoughts?
